Beach Volleyball Captures Flight Victories, But Drops Pair of Matches Friday

RESULTS: (WEBBER INTERNATIONAL) (ECKERD)

ST. PETERSBURG, Fla. –
Morehead State (0-3) beach volleyball picked up its first two flight victories of the season on Friday. The Eagles picked up the victories in a 3-2 setback versus Webber International. Morehead State dropped its second match of the day, falling 5-0 to host Eckerd College.

WEBBER INTERNATIONAL 3, MOREHEAD STATE 2
The tandems of junior Jordan Jones and freshman Lauren Rokey and redshirt sophomore Danielle McCarson and junior Maddie Fella captured flight victories from the fourth and fifth flights, respectively versus Webber International. Jones and Rokey captured their victory in straight sets, while McCarson and Fella secured their victory in three sets.

The Eagles' top three flights did not fare as well for Morehead State versus Webber International. In the top flight redshirt junior Jessie Wachtman and sophomore Liz Allen dropped their match in straight sets. Morehead State's second pairing of sophomore Chandler Clark and freshman Olivia Lohmeier fell in straight sets, with junior Alyssa Cecil and sophomore Karlee Reynolds falling in straight sets as the Eagles' third tandem.

ECKERD 5, MOREHEAD STATE 0
Morehead State completed day one of the Battle on the Bay falling to host Eckerd. The Eagles were unable to build upon the momentum from capturing two sets in their first match of the day, finishing the day dropping both contests.

The top two flight pairings remained the same for head coach Jaime Gordon, with Wachtman and Allen dropping their matchup from the primary pairing in two sets. The Eagles' secondary tandem of Clark and Lohmeier dropping its match in straight sets.

The Eagles featured a new combination in flight three for their second match as redshirt junior Jess Hall paired with Reynolds. The tandem dropped their matchup in straight sets.

The Eagles' final two tandems remained the same, as Rokey and Jones and McCarson and Fella each dropped their flights. Each pairing finished in straight sets.

NEXT UP
Morehead State returns to action on day two of the Eckerd College Battle on the Bay Saturday versus Florida Southern and Tampa. Match times are set for 10 a.m. and 12 p.m. ET.
